I got my copy of the CD from Amazon today and I just want to write a note of praise for the creative packaging! It's an eco-pack cardboard sleeve contained within a separate plastic sleeve. The plastic sleeve is covered in blood splatter and when you pull the cardboard eco-pack out you see that the actual album cover does not feature the blood splatter seen in pictures of the cover on-line. The blood splatter is only on the outer plastic sleeve. The fold out on the inside of the eco-pack features Matt Smith standing in front of the wall that displays the quote "abandon hope all ye who enter here." The booklet is very colorful with full lyrics and a few production photos of the London cast. It's very creative and well thought out packaging and I'm glad I purchased a physical copy.
